[英]Freeswitch can't connect to external sip profile on server
I am using port 5060
set on internal profile while the external has 5080
.I have created extensions on the server. 我正在使用内部配置文件上设置的端口5060
,而外部配置文件是5080
我已经在服务器上创建了扩展。
I want user to connect sip server using the external profile defined in external.xml
ie 我希望用户在使用中定义的外部轮廓连接SIP服务器external.xml
即
ext_no@XX.YY.ZZ.PP:5080
.It says ext_no@XX.YY.ZZ.PP:5080
2013-12-06 05:48:28.740200 [WARNING] sofia_reg.c:2454 Can't find user [ext_no@XX.YY.ZZ.PP] You must define a domain called '
XX.YY.ZZ.PP
' in your directory and add a user with the id="ext_no
" attribute and you must configure your device to use the proper domain in it's authentication credentials. 2013-12-06 05:48:28.740200 [WARNING] sofia_reg.c:2454找不到用户[ext_no@XX.YY.ZZ.PP]您必须在其中定义一个名为“XX.YY.ZZ.PP
”的域您的目录并添加一个具有id =“ext_no
”属性的用户,并且您必须将设备配置为在其身份验证凭据中使用正确的域。
While it can successfully connect using internal sip profile by just changing the port no,ie with sip URI: 尽管只需更改端口号即可使用内部sip配置文件成功连接,即使用sip URI:
ext_no@XX.YY.ZZ.PP:5060
and says: ext_no@XX.YY.ZZ.PP:5060
并说:
[WARNING] sofia_reg.c:1432 SIP auth challenge (REGISTER) on sofia profile 'internal' for [ext_no@XX.YY.ZZ.PP] from ip 1.23.169.192 [警告] sofia_reg.c:1432从IP 1.23.169.192的[ext_no@XX.YY.ZZ.PP]的sofia配置文件“内部”上的SIP身份验证质询(REGISTER)
I am on FusionPBX Please guide.Thanks 我正在使用FusionPBX,请进行指导。
Note:i have a valid ext_no and sip uri.Just did not disclose it for security. 注意:我有一个有效的ext_no和sip uri。
To those who voted to close: 对于那些投票决定关闭的人:
This is related to Voip which requires the sip connection to be established between mobile device and server
. This is related to Voip which requires the sip connection to be established between mobile device and server
。
The external SIP profile is anonymous and doesn't handle registrations. 外部SIP配置文件是匿名的,不处理注册。 You would likely want to make a copy of the internal profile say internal-5070 as an example and set the port to 5070. Set the new internal-5070 sip profile with the external sip and rtp IP to use the external IP address. 您可能需要复制内部配置文件的副本,例如,internal-5070,并将端口设置为5070。使用外部sip和rtp IP设置新的internal-5070 sip配置文件以使用外部IP地址。 Open up iptables on the local server for SIP port 5070 TCP/UDP and then register the SIP phone to 5070. 在本地服务器上为SIP端口5070 TCP / UDP打开iptables,然后将SIP电话注册到5070。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.